I believe that code is using absolute positioning (ie - matched positions in the buffer) so the calculated indent ci should have the actual amount to indent baked in. I note you have TABs in your pasted output. Since matlab.el is doing character calculations, that will mess it up. Since matlab-mode sets indent-tabs-mode to nil, this shouldn't happen unless you've overridden that feature.
